The Palestinian Civil Society Organization continues to provide hot meals through “Takiya Al-Khair” throughout August and until the return of displaced persons to Gaza during the truce – August 5, 2024

As part of its ongoing humanitarian response, the Palestinian Civil Society Organization implemented the “Takia Al-Khair” activity during August 2024, providing daily hot meals to displaced families affected by the war in shelters and border areas.
This vital activity continued throughout the month, until the temporary truce, during which displaced families gradually returned to their areas in the Gaza Strip. The soup kitchen played an important role in securing daily food for thousands of people in the absence of sources of income, the scarcity of food, and the difficulty of cooking or storing food in displacement conditions.
